najm-whatsapp

WhatsApp plugin for Najm — supports WhatsApp Cloud API webhooks and the Baileys runtime (local QR-paired WhatsApp). All runtime events flow through a single typed pipeline; AI replies, auto-replies, and webhook fan-out all subscribe to it.

Install

bun add najm-whatsapp

Peer dependencies: najm-auth, najm-rate, najm-validation, hono, reflect-metadata, zod.

Quick start

Cloud API (recommended for production)

import { Server } from 'najm-core';
import { whatsapp } from 'najm-whatsapp';

await new Server()
  .use(whatsapp({
    mode: 'cloud',
    phoneNumberId: process.env.WA_PHONE_NUMBER_ID!,
    accessToken: process.env.WA_ACCESS_TOKEN!,
    verifyToken: process.env.WA_VERIFY_TOKEN!,
    webhookSecret: process.env.WA_WEBHOOK_SECRET!,
  }))
  .listen(3000);

Baileys runtime (local QR pairing)

import { Server } from 'najm-core';
import { database } from 'najm-database';
import { auth } from 'najm-auth';
import { events } from 'najm-event';
import { validation } from 'najm-validation';
import { cache } from 'najm-cache';
import { whatsapp } from 'najm-whatsapp';

await new Server()
  .use(events())
  .use(cache())
  .use(database({ default: db }))
  .use(auth({ /* … */ }))
  .use(validation())
  .use(whatsapp({
    mode: 'baileys',
    dialect: 'sqlite',                       // 'sqlite' | 'pg' | 'mysql'
    sessions: { driver: 'db' },              // or 'file' for local files
    webhooks: [
      { url: 'https://example.com/wh', events: ['message'] },
    ],
    webhookSigningSecret: process.env.WA_HOOK_SECRET,
    studioApi: true,
  }))
  .listen(3000);

The Baileys runtime requires a serverful deployment with persistent storage. Session credentials are stored either in the database (driver: 'db') or on the local filesystem (driver: 'file'). On boot, all rows with autoConnect = true are rehydrated and reconnected.

Event pipeline

All runtime events are normalized into one payload shape and emitted on the following names:

| Event | Emitted on | |----------------------|---------------------------| | whatsapp.message | Inbound + persisted | | whatsapp.status | Cloud delivery status | | whatsapp.connection| Baileys connection state | | whatsapp.group | Baileys group updates | | whatsapp.presence | Baileys presence changes |

The message payload includes instanceId, jid, from (alias for incoming messages), fromMe, text, messageId, type, timestamp (ISO), and raw. Cloud mode sets instanceId to phoneNumberId; Baileys mode uses the instance id from InstanceManager.

Subscribing to events

import { On } from 'najm-event';
import { OnWhatsApp } from 'najm-whatsapp';

@Service()
class OrderService {
  @OnWhatsApp('message')
  async onMessage(event: WhatsAppMessageEvent) {
    if (event.text?.startsWith('/order')) {
      await this.processOrder(event.instanceId, event.jid, event.text);
    }
  }
}

Auto-reply

Auto-reply rules are stored per instance in whatsapp_auto_reply_rules. Regex rules are compiled with RE2 (RE2JS) so they cannot block the event loop on catastrophic backtracking. Text input is capped to 4 KB before matching.

const rule = await autoReplyService.createRule({
  instanceId: 'support-1',
  pattern: '^price',
  response: 'See https://example.com/pricing',
  matchType: 'prefix',
});

AI responder

Configure per instance with ai: { enabled, provider, model, limits }. The service enforces:

  • per-minute and per-day request caps (default 20 / 500 per instance)
  • fetch timeouts (timeoutMs, default 10 s)
  • input truncation to maxInputChars (default 4 096)
  • structured error logs that do not include API keys or message bodies
await aiService.upsertConfig({
  instanceId: 'support-1',
  enabled: true,
  provider: 'openai',
  model: 'gpt-4o-mini',
  limits: { requestsPerMinute: 30, requestsPerDay: 1000 },
});

Webhooks

Configure a signing secret and the forwarder will HMAC-SHA256 the body of every outbound delivery. The signature lands on x-najm-signature-256: sha256=<hex>. Receivers must use a constant-time comparison and reject the request if the timestamp or delivery id is stale.

import { verifyWebhookSignature } from 'najm-whatsapp';

const ok = verifyWebhookSignature(rawBody, request.headers['x-najm-signature-256'], secret);
if (!ok) return new Response('invalid signature', { status: 401 });

The forwarder rejects loopback, RFC1918, link-local, and multicast addresses by default. Disable that policy with webhookSecurity.allowPrivateNetworks or restrict to specific hosts with webhookSecurity.allowedHosts. User headers cannot override the protected headers (content-type, x-najm-signature-256, x-najm-delivery-id, x-najm-timestamp).

Studio

When studioApi: true, the plugin auto-registers the Studio controllers under /wa-studio/...:

| Route | Purpose | |----------------------------------|----------------------------------| | GET /wa-studio/instances | list instances with counts | | POST /wa-studio/instances | create instance | | GET /wa-studio/instances/dashboard | aggregate dashboard | | GET /wa-studio/instances/:id/qr| current pairing QR | | GET /wa-studio/messages/:id/:jid | message history | | GET /wa-studio/settings | sessions + webhook count | | GET /wa-studio/webhooks | list subscribers | | POST /wa-studio/webhooks/test | send a single test event | | GET /wa-studio/auto-reply/:id | list auto-reply rules |

The Studio dashboard reads real aggregates from the database — no fabricated metrics. The settings page reports staticWebhookCount + dynamic count so the displayed total matches the actual subscribers.

Persistence

Schemas live in najm-whatsapp/sqlite, najm-whatsapp/pg, and najm-whatsapp/mysql. Spread one into your application schema:

import { waSchema } from 'najm-whatsapp/sqlite';

export const schema = {
  ...authSchema,
  ...waSchema,
  // your tables
};

The whatsapp_instances table now carries auto_connect and last_error columns, and whatsapp_ai_configs carries a limits JSON column. Apply the migration before booting the plugin; the existing whatsapp_webhook_events, whatsapp_sessions, and whatsapp_session_keys tables are unchanged.

The whatsapp_webhooks table now carries an optional signing_secret column for per-webhook HMAC-SHA256 overrides. If you already deployed an older schema, add the column with a default of NULL.

Production notes

  • Cloud API mode is recommended for production. Baileys requires a serverful deployment with persistent storage.
  • The Baileys runtime keeps WebSocket buffers in pure-JS mode (no bufferutil) to stay compatible with Next server bundles.
  • The OTP verification in PhoneLinkService uses constant-time comparison.
  • All Cloud API fetches are bounded by AbortSignal.timeout.
